Choosing the Right Bicycle Brakes: A Buyer’s Guide
Understanding Brake Types
Before diving into features, it’s important to understand the main types of bicycle brakes. V-brakes (also called rim brakes) are a common and affordable option, offering reliable stopping power. Disc brakes, available in mechanical and hydraulic versions, provide superior performance, especially in wet or muddy conditions, but are typically more expensive. This guide will cover considerations relevant to both, with notes on differences where applicable.
Braking Power & Modulation
The most crucial aspect of any brake system is its ability to stop you safely and effectively. Braking power refers to the sheer stopping force, while modulation describes how easily you can control that force. A good brake will offer strong stopping power without being grabby or locking up the wheel.
- Disc brakes generally offer greater braking power and better modulation than V-brakes due to their design and larger surface area. Hydraulic disc brakes provide the best modulation, allowing for precise control.
- V-brakes, while less powerful overall, can still deliver excellent stopping performance with properly adjusted cables and high-quality brake pads.
- Consider your riding style and terrain. Aggressive riders or those who frequently ride in challenging conditions will benefit from the increased power and control of disc brakes.
Material Quality & Durability
Bicycle brakes endure significant stress and exposure to the elements. The materials used in construction directly impact their lifespan and performance.
- Caliper/Brake Arm Material: Aluminum alloy is common for brake arms, offering a good balance of strength and weight. Iron is also used, offering durability.
- Brake Pad Compound: The rubber compound of the brake pads is critical. Higher-quality compounds (like nitrile rubber) offer better stopping power, wear resistance, and performance in wet conditions. Softer compounds wear faster but provide more initial bite.
- Cable Housing (for cable-actuated brakes): Durable, corrosion-resistant cable housing ensures smooth and reliable braking.
Investing in brakes made from quality materials will save you money in the long run by reducing the need for frequent replacements.
Compatibility & Installation
Ensuring compatibility with your bicycle is essential.
- Brake Mount Type: V-brakes require specific mounting studs on the frame and fork. Disc brakes require compatible mounting points for the caliper (post mount or IS mount).
- Wheel Size: Ensure the brake calipers and rotors (for disc brakes) are appropriately sized for your wheel diameter.
- Handlebar Compatibility: Brake levers must be compatible with your handlebar diameter.
- Installation Complexity: V-brakes are generally easier to install and adjust than hydraulic disc brakes. Mechanical disc brakes fall somewhere in between. If you’re not comfortable working on bicycles, professional installation is recommended, especially for hydraulic systems. Additional Features to Consider
- Adjustability: Look for brakes with adjustable cable tension and brake pad position to fine-tune performance.
- Heat Dissipation: Disc brakes, especially, can generate heat during prolonged braking. Features like vented rotors help dissipate heat and prevent brake fade.
- Weight: Lighter brakes can improve overall bike performance, although this is generally a more significant concern for competitive riders.
- Replacement Parts Availability: Ensure replacement brake pads and cables are readily available for your chosen brake system.
